Personalized Insights left pane with favorites and follows have now been released to GA!

 

🚨 What’s new?
You can now personalize your Insights experience for immediate access to the feedback that matters most to you — with less noise from feedback that's not relevant to your customers or product area of focus.

  • Pro, Scale and Enterprise customers can group related feedback with note views (the next iteration of collections) so it can be found by the right product manager, triaged, and processed in less time.

Further personalizarion capabilities are available on Scale & Enteprise:

  • Favorite your most commonly-used note views — including default views like Assigned to meUnprocessedAll notes, etc. — so you can access them immediately from the top of the Insights left pane.
  • Customize the Insights left pane by un-favoriting any default views you rarely use.
  • Follow products, segments, companies, or users so you'll never miss incoming feedback related to your target customers or product area. Access all your "follows" in one place in the left pane.

And one more thing... Insights is more than just an inbox for centralizing all your product feedback! Productboard continues to introduce new capabilities to help you automate the process of surfacing valuable user insights so you'll be sure to prioritize and build the right features. That's why the Insights icon now has a new look! 📥 ➡️ 💡

 

💪 Why is it important?

Previous Insights left pane drove makers to Notes which were often neither relevant nor actionable for them. Makers got overwhelmed and even put off Insights altogether. Moreover, with our latest updates, Insights will become more consistent with other boards.

Thanks @Kami ! I like these updates. How is the Contributor experience impacted? Specifically: 1) Will they also see views for products, companies, etc that the follow? 2) Are they still restricted from creating private views?

Userlevel 3
Badge

Hi @matt.johlie! Excellent questions!

1) Contributors can follow products, companies, segments and users to display note views among their Follows.

2)They still can’t create private note views.
